Two airlines sued under Helms-Burton Act against Cuba
American Airlines, a US airline, and Latam Airlines, a Chilean-Brazilian one, were sued today in the United States under Title III of the Helms-Burton Act against Cuba, which aims to deprive the island of foreign investment.

Parliamentary Group of Friendship with Cuba is reinstated in Brazil
The Brazil-Cuba Parliamentary Friendship Group, currently composed of 65 MPs and 12 senators, was officially reinstated in the Chamber of Deputies with the assistance of political leaders, social movements and diplomatic representatives.
Solidarity meeting with Cuba kicks off in Nigeria
With the participation of more than 100 delegates from around twenty African countries, along with Venezuela and the United States, the 6th African Continental Meeting of Solidarity with Cuba kicked off in Abuja, Nigeria.

Cuba progresses in data network testing for natural persons
The Cuban Ministry of Communications (MICOM) has so far granted 402 licenses for private data networks of natural persons, as established by its resolutions 98 and 99, Pablo Julio Pla, director of communications of that ministry reported today in Havana.
